wubi的一些技巧
wubi的几个安装参数
使用方法 wubi –参数 主要就是下面那两条对老机子管用些吧。
--debug
--skipmd5check
--skipmemorycheck
不检测最少内存
--skipspacecheck
不检测最小磁盘空间
--32bit
--cdboot
Wubi-8.04-hc.exe修改版
1 添加
ubuntu-8.04-dvd-i386.iso
ubuntu-8.04-dvd-amd64.iso
安装支持
2 去掉了gpg检查
3 安装大小小于4G =3G(2G理论上也行、紧张点)也可以创建虚拟磁盘 需要加Wubi-8.04-hc.exe –skipspacecheck
使用时把同名iso和Wubi-8.04-hc.exe放在同一文件夹,运行即可。
wine linux下玩epsxe 1.7
windows下读取wubi做的disk文件的工具
http://www.diskinternals.com/linux-reader/?
Linux Reader for Windows
只一句,非常好用。
老爷机xubuntu wubi安装测试 ,成功更新了2.6.25.4的内核,initramfs错误也可以看进来
在论坛发的一个帖子,整理一下保存在这
http://forum.ubuntu.org.cn/viewtopic.php?t=124191
今天开始搞一台ibm 600(前后都没有字母的老爷机) ,想看看xubuntu能发挥它的小宇宙不
。
配置pII 300 192M内存 6G硬盘装的是win2000系统,删除了些程序还剩3.3G。
由于刻录机读不了cd rw了,先测试一下,行的话,再做了整个系统。选择wubi装。个人认为wubi虚拟磁盘效率和完整分区安装差不多。分区也是一个文件和虚拟盘差不多是一个概念,主要看文件结构怎么样了。
wubi –skipmemorycheck –skipspacecheck 等了半天,搜索磁盘时安装提示/找不到。研究一下才发现wubi原来小于4G硬盘空间就不建立root.disk
只能继续改下程序,在这下载http://forum.ubuntu.org.cn/download.php?id=33991
Wubi-8.04-hc.exe –skipmemorycheck –skipspacecheck
安装xubuntu 2小时
默认没改过设置:
从系统选单到登陆界面 2分半
用户名、密码进桌面稳定 1分钟
win2000
从系统选单到登陆界面 55秒
用户名、密码进桌面稳定 30秒
奇怪的是gimp运行速度竟然u比w快,其他的再详细测试,再更新。暂时看起来老机的小宇宙还不能燃烧了。
对于wubi安装性能低的看法:
重新分区也是把磁盘作为几个文件来划分,同一设备影响性能的应该是分区文件系统结构,wubi创建的 root.disk也是ext3的,我实在想不出同样是ext3的文件有什么不同。在没有具体真实的测试数据出现时,恐怕认为性能有差别只是主观臆断。事实上wubi大大简化了ubuntu的安装和删除应用,使更多的普通用户可以进入到Linux的世界。除了搞研究的人,普通用户根本不需要去管什么分区之类的东西。系统、软件有人用才有意思,一堆专业术语、复杂的操作把其他人吓倒不是什么本事。
更新了2.6.25.4的内核,大概配置了一下内核,ubuntu默认的垃圾选项太多。
从系统选单到登陆界面 速度提升40多秒
用户名、密码进桌面稳定 提升10多秒
进系统后swap文件也减少了使用密度,速度大提升。
由于root.disk是在fat32 分区上,所以内核选项要把fat相关和字体437的编入内核,选Y,就不会出现initramfs提示了。
其他的以后在慢慢优化。
在之前安过ubuntu的,升级内核后fat32转成NTFS出现initramfs,很可能是uuid变化了。把 安装盘:\ubuntu\disks\boot\grub\menu.lst 中的
kernel /boot/vmlinuz-2.6.25.4ibm600 root=UUID=XXXXXX loop=/ubuntu/disks/root.disk ro quiet splash
改为
kernel /boot/vmlinuz-2.6.25.4bm600 root=/dev/XXX(X改为你自己的那个驱动器) loop=/ubuntu/disks/root.disk ro quiet splash
就行了。
编译内核时注意把SCSI设备模块选中”Y”,虽然你的机器上也许没有SCSI设备,但是它就是需要。
内核升级后出现的initramfs部分错误解决方法
出现initramfs找不到/root /host或437或 VFS之类的提示:
1、如果root.disk是在fat32 分区上,所以内核选项要把fat相关和字体437的编入内核,选Y。
2、如果之前安过ubuntu的,升级内核后fat32转成NTFS出现initramfs,很可能是uuid变化了。把 安装盘:\ubuntu\disks\boot\grub\menu.lst 中的
kernel /boot/vmlinuz-2.6.25.4xxx root=UUID=XXXXXX loop=/ubuntu/disks/root.disk ro quiet splash
改为
kernel /boot/vmlinuz-2.6.25.4xxx root=/dev/XXX(X改为你自己的那个驱动器) loop=/ubuntu/disks/root.disk ro quiet splash
就行了。
3、编译内核时注意把SCSI设备模块选中”Y”,虽然你的机器上也许没有SCSI设备,但是它就是需要。
4、busybox-initramfs升级也可能会造成启动不了,暂时解决办法把busybox-initramfs强制安装为旧版本8.04的1.1.1.3-5我这里使用什正常的,然后设定它hold不升级。
还有其他的问题解决方法清大家补充。


